The scale of a map says that 4 cm represents 5 km.
vaieri [72.5K]

Answer:

16 cm

Step-by-step explanation:

4 cm represents 5 km. There is a total length of 20 km, so you do 20/5=4. Since you have to multiply 5 by 4 to get 20, you also multiply 4cm by 4, and you get 16, or the amount of cm that represents 20 km.
